The Rehabilitation Engineering Research Center for the Advancement of Cognitive Technologies (RERC-ACT) is the nation’s first center to conduct research and development of assistive technologies for people with cognitive disabilities.

The RERC-ACT includes research and development projects, training activities, and the dissemination of informational materials. Twelve universities and private companies throughout the United States are involved in projects that will improve the lives of people with cognitive disabilities such as traumatic brain injuries, intellectual disabilities, and Alzheimer’s disease.

Funding is provided by the National Institute on Disability and Rehabilitation Research under the US Department of Education, Grant #H133E040019 and the Coleman Institute for Cognitive Disabilities, 2003-2009.
